Weather in May

May, the last month of the autumn in Crato, is another warm month, with an average temperature varying between 19.1°C (66.4°F) and 28.4°C (83.1°F).

Temperature

The dawn of May sees an average high-temperature of a still warm 28.4°C (83.1°F), subtly contrasting with April's 28.8°C (83.8°F). An average low-temperature of 19.1°C (66.4°F) marks the month of May.

Heat index

The average heat index in May is computed to be a tropical 33°C (91.4°F). Exercise heightened safety, heat cramps and heat exhaustion are probable. Persistent activity may provoke heatstroke.
It is worth noting that heat index values are gauged for conditions in the shade and light breezes. Direct sunlight can cause a surge in the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'felt air temperature' or 'real feel', is a value derived by merging air temperature with the humidity to convey how the climate feels. Depending on the activity and the individual's heat perception, which may vary due to factors including wind, clothing, and metabolic variations, this effect remains subjective. In the direct sunlight, the weather's impact can be amplified, possibly boosting the heat index by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are quite important for babies and toddlers. Typically, children face more danger than adults as they usually perspire less. Their larger skin surface relative to their small bodies and increased heat output from their activities enhance their risk.

Humidity

In May, the average relative humidity in Crato is 77%.

Rainfall

In Crato, Brazil, in May, it is raining for 15.9 days, with typically 55mm (2.17") of accumulated precipitation. In Crato, during the entire year, the rain falls for 172.3 days and collects up to 764mm (30.08") of precipitation.

Daylight

In May, the average length of the day is 11h and 47min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 05:39 and sunset at 17:30. On the last day of May, sunrise is at 05:43 and sunset at 17:27 -03.

Sunshine

In Crato, Brazil, the average sunshine in May is 7.5h.
